             Summary: JournalNodes log JournalNotFormattedException backtrace 
error before being formatted
                 Key: HDFS-3840
                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/HDFS-3840
             Project: Hadoop HDFS
          Issue Type: Improvement
    Affects Versions: QuorumJournalManager (HDFS-3077)
            Reporter: Stephen Chu


I started 3 JournalNodes for the first time. Then I formatted the NN. The 
JournalNodes, log the following error backtrace:

Seems like we should not log this backtrace in this startup scenario? When I 
read it, I was confused and thought there might have been a problem, but the JN 
was formatted fine.
